System Requirements :

Windows

* Computer: Avid-qualified Windows-based computer or laptop (see details)
* OS: Windows XP Professional SP2/SP3 (32-bit), Windows Vista Business SP2 (32-bit* and 64-bit), Windows Vista Ultimate SP2 (64-bit)
* Processor: Intel Core 2 Duo 2.33 GHz processor or faster
* Memory: 2 GB of RAM (4 GB of RAM recommended; Windows Vista requires 4 GB of RAM)
* Graphics Card: NVIDIA Quadro FX family** (FX 560 or higher)
* Internal Hard Drive: Minimum 80 GB 7200 rpm hard disk
* Optical Drive: DVD drive for disc-based software installation


Mac

* Computer: Avid-qualified Mac-based computer or laptop✝ (see details)
* OS: Mac OS X 10.6.2 (Snow Leopard), Mac OS X 10.5.7 or 10.5.8 (Leopard)
* Processor: Intel Dual or Intel Dual Core 2.66 GHz Xeon processor or faster, or Intel Core 2 Duo 2.33 GHz processor or faster (laptops)
* Memory: 2 GB of RAM (4 GB of RAM recommended)
* Graphics Card: NVIDIA GeForce family✝✝
* Internal Hard Drive: Minimum 80 GB 7200 rpm hard disk
* Optical Drive: DVD drive for disc-based software installation
